*In the city of lights, our love grew
As the trees prospered in springtime
And the breeze caressed the crowded streets
You asked me to come back
You said ‘we’ll be together at last’
In the city of lights, our love died
As the trees perished in winter time
And the grey sky over shadowed the lonely streets
You asked me to go clear my mind
You said ‘We’ll see what happens when you come back ‘
Our love is holding on to a dying flame
Restlessly igniting itself
Quenching in our separateness
A self-sabotaged togetherness
In the city of lights, love kindles in flesh
And in poetry, it dies
To you. Out there
by lou*
